Oyedepo’s New Auditorium Gulps N160 Billion

Over N160 billion will be spent by Living Faith Church founded by Bishop David Oyedepo to build a new auditorium. The amount is the total estimate budgeted to build the 100,000-seater auditorium, known as ‘The Ark’.

The groundbreaking ceremony of the project was carried out by Bishop Oyedepo back in March 2021.

The project has already started and is expected to be completed in three years. Report has it that N45 billion has already been released for the project.

The project is sited on about 1,000 hectares of land at the old Faith Academy compound, within the vast premises of Canaan Land.

The Ark will precisely accommodate 106,000 seats, it will include a 24 Floor Mission Tower made up of two twin towers of 12 floors each. It will equally serve as the International Headquarters of the Mission.

The present 50,000 seaters Faith Tabernacle will serve as an overflow facility upon completion of The Ark.

Recently, Bishop Oyedepo said members of the church would not directly be mandated to contribute to the project.
